标准码属于什么类型的数据库
-
标准码属于关系数据库的一种,也被称为关系模型数据库。关系数据库是一种采用表格形式来组织和存储数据的数据库系统。在关系数据库中,数据以表格的形式呈现,每个表格由多个列和行组成,列代表属性,行代表记录。标准码是关系数据库中用来规范和管理数据的重要工具。
以下是标准码在关系数据库中的五个主要应用:
-
主键(Primary Key):主键是标准码中最重要的一种。每个表格都应该有一个主键,用于唯一标识表格中的每一条记录。主键必须具有唯一性和非空性,常常选择一个或多个列作为主键。
-
外键(Foreign Key):外键是用来建立关系数据库中不同表格之间的联系的。外键是一个表格中的列,它引用了另一个表格中的主键。通过外键,可以在不同的表格之间建立关联,实现数据的一致性和完整性。
-
唯一键(Unique Key):唯一键是一个具有唯一性的标准码,用于保证表格中某一列的值唯一。与主键不同的是,唯一键可以包含空值,即允许在唯一键列中存在空值,但不允许有重复的非空值。
-
候选键(Candidate Key):候选键是可以作为主键的一组列。候选键是指在关系数据库中能够唯一标识每个记录的一组属性。一个表格可以有多个候选键,但只能选择其中的一个作为主键。
-
复合键(Composite Key):复合键是由多个列组成的标准码。复合键可以用来唯一标识表格中的每一条记录。与单一列的主键不同,复合键由多个列组成,可以提供更复杂的数据标识和查询功能。
总之,标准码是关系数据库中用来规范和管理数据的重要工具,包括主键、外键、唯一键、候选键和复合键等。它们在数据库设计和数据管理中起到了至关重要的作用。
1年前 -
-
标准码属于关系型数据库中的一种数据模型。关系型数据库是以关系模型为基础的数据库管理系统,采用表格的形式来存储和组织数据。在关系型数据库中,数据被组织成一张张的表,每个表由一系列的行和列组成,每行代表一个记录,每列代表一个属性。标准码是关系型数据库中用来确保数据的一致性和完整性的重要工具之一。
标准码是指在关系型数据库中,用来标识和唯一确定每个记录的一组属性。常见的标准码包括主键(Primary Key)和唯一键(Unique Key)。主键是一组属性,用来唯一标识一个记录,保证每个记录都有唯一的标识符。唯一键是指一组属性,保证每个记录的这组属性的取值都是唯一的。
主键和唯一键都具有唯一性约束,即保证了数据的唯一性。主键是关系表中的主要标识符,每个表只能有一个主键,用来对表中的记录进行唯一标识。唯一键是用来保证表中的某一列或几列的取值都是唯一的,可以有多个唯一键。
标准码的作用是保证数据的完整性和一致性。通过使用标准码,可以避免数据重复和不一致的情况发生。同时,标准码也可以作为表之间的关联关系的依据,用来建立表与表之间的关系,实现数据的关联查询和数据的一致性维护。
总而言之,标准码是关系型数据库中用来确保数据完整性和一致性的重要工具,它是用来唯一标识和确定每个记录的一组属性,包括主键和唯一键。通过使用标准码,可以保证数据的唯一性、完整性和一致性,提高数据的质量和可靠性。
1年前 -
标准码属于关系型数据库。
关系型数据库是一种以关系模型为基础的数据库,它将数据存储在多个具有特定关系的表中。每个表由列和行组成,列代表属性,行代表记录。关系型数据库使用结构化查询语言(SQL)进行数据操作和查询。
标准码是关系型数据库中用于确保数据完整性和一致性的一种约束规则。它定义了数据表中某一列的值的取值范围和约束条件。标准码有助于保证数据的唯一性、有效性和准确性。
在关系型数据库中,常用的标准码有主键(Primary Key)、外键(Foreign Key)、唯一键(Unique Key)和检查约束(Check Constraint)。
-
主键(Primary Key)是唯一标识数据表中每一行记录的列或列组合。主键的值在整个表中必须是唯一的,且不能为空。主键可以用于建立表之间的关系(外键)。
-
外键(Foreign Key)是一个表中的列,它引用另一个表中的主键。外键用于建立表之间的关系,确保数据的一致性和完整性。
-
唯一键(Unique Key)是一个或多个列的组合,用于确保数据表中的某一列或列组合的值是唯一的。唯一键可以用于建立表之间的关系。
-
检查约束(Check Constraint)用于限制数据表中某一列的取值范围。可以通过定义规则和条件来限制列的值。
通过使用标准码,关系型数据库可以确保数据的完整性和一致性,提高数据的质量和可靠性。同时,标准码还可以用于建立表之间的关系,实现数据的关联和查询。
1年前 -